Output 6e21d533bdcfdd84c870572be69c51c3d3cab2a67c83a261fb0e7ed0975a0632:22

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 133fba61acb10eacf72a54c394c17a4756532e10 OP_EQUAL
address
9tC3qwKCFRsJ2XKUwKaVJNoALS6ddL35wa
transaction
6e21d533bdcfdd84c870572be69c51c3d3cab2a67c83a261fb0e7ed0975a0632